Technical Schools Around East Peoria, Illinois

Located in Tazewell County, East Peoria, Illinois, is approximately five miles southeast of Peoria and 126 miles southwest of Chicago. The town is within 30 minutes of a small number of technical schools. These institutions grant degrees, diplomas and certificates in some of the industries City-Data.com identifies as the largest employers of East Peoria residents, such as construction and healthcare.

    1. Midwest Technical Institute‎

      • A private institution, Midwest Technical Institute opened in 1995. The school has the accreditation of the Accrediting Commission of Career Schools and Colleges of Technology and offers programs in welding, medical and dental assisting, medical coding, massage therapy, pharmacy technology, nurse assisting and heating, ventilation and air conditioning. Programs last seven weeks to nine months, depending on the course of study. All programs qualify for federal and state grants and loans, with the exception of nurse assisting. Most of the programs are offered in the mornings or afternoons. Job placement assistance is available to qualified students. The school boasts an 85 to 90 percent placement rate with such individuals, according to its website.

      Illinois Central College East Peoria

      • Founded in 1966, Illinois Central College East Peoria Campus is a pubic institution with its main campus located in East Peoria. The college offers more than 1,500 classes per year. The school is accredited through the Higher Learning Commission (HLC) of the North Central Association (NCA). Academic departments and units include agricultural and industrial technologies, arts and communication, business and information systems, English and languages, health careers, library technical assisting, public services, social sciences and math, science and engineering. Qualified students can receive federal grants and loans, institutional scholarships and work-study placements. Job placement assistance is available. An on-site daycare offers low-cost childcare for students' children. The school is home to nine athletic teams for men and women and around 40 clubs or organizations.

      Midstate College

      • Located in Peoria, Midstate College is approximately eight miles from East Peoria, around 18 minutes by automobile. The private technical school opened in 1888 and has accreditation through the Higher Learning Commission of the North Central Association of Colleges and Schools. The college grants baccalaureat and associate degrees in technical fields like real-time reporting, management information systems, computer and information science, medical assisting and paralegal services. Bachelor's programs usually require four years of full-time study, while associate degrees are completed in two. Online courses are available in some programs. In addition to federal, state and veteran's financial aid programs, the college offers a limited number of work-study placements and institutional scholarships.
